Hidden among the tranquil wetlands of Ghana's Western Region lies one of the country's most extraordinary destinations. Built entirely on wooden stilts above the water, Nzulezo is a unique village where daily life has unfolded in harmony with nature for generations.

Recognised on Ghana's UNESCO Tentative List, Nzulezo offers visitors an experience unlike anywhere else in the country. Reaching the village is part of the adventure itself. A scenic canoe journey takes you through peaceful waterways lined with lush vegetation before the distinctive wooden homes of Nzulezo gradually come into view.

Once in the village, visitors can explore elevated walkways connecting homes, a school, a church, and community spaces. Friendly local guides share the history and traditions of the community, explaining how generations have adapted to life on the water while preserving their unique cultural identity.

Although tourism has made Nzulezo one of Ghana's best-known attractions, it remains first and foremost a living community. Visitors are encouraged to explore respectfully, support local businesses, and appreciate the traditions that make this remarkable place so special.

🌿 Day Trips & Nearby Attractions

  • Busua Beach – Just an hour’s drive west of Takoradi, it’s one of Ghana’s best surf spots.

  • Fort Metal Cross – Dixcove (~1.5 to 2.5 hours away), also nearby Fort Batenstein, Butre.

  • Fort Apollonia (Beyin) – A historic slave fort near Nzulezu.

  • Cape Three Points – The southernmost tip of Ghana, ideal for hiking and panoramic coastal views, nearby National Park at Ivory Coast border.
